Ticket: Slimmed image breaks runtime on Pellarc build agents.

Repro steps:
1. Build the hollowed image with the strip-layers profile enabled.
2. Push to the staging registry and deploy to the canary pool.
3. Container exits with a missing shared-library error within ten seconds.

Expected: parity with the full image. Actual: crash loop. Suspect the trim step removes the resolver libs. To pull the failing image from the staging registry, authenticate with the token below.

session JWT of tawip-kajog = eyJhbGciOiJIUzI1NiIsInR5cCI6IkpXVCJ9.eyJzdWIiOiI2dKYGGIn0.afsnASii

### Changed defaults

Heads up: the Verdana Loft greenhouse controller was over-trusting its humidity probes, and slow sensor drift kept nudging the misting schedule off. We now recalibrate against the reference probe every six hours instead of daily, and widened the drift tolerance a touch. The new default values are as follows.

service settings:
ralael:
  pin: 7453
  tenant: zorath
  seal: seal_087806e4
  metrics_host: metrics.ralael.paliqworks.example
  standby_team: fraath
  escalation: praok-istiel
  nonce: 10e083

Runbook: Pennywhistle notification fan-out backpressure. When the fan-out workers fall behind, the outbox table balloons and delivery latency spikes — you'll see it first in the Dovetail queue-depth graph. Don't just scale workers; check whether a single noisy tenant is flooding the topic, and throttle them via the tenant config first. If you do scale, bump FANOUT_WORKERS in the deploy env, redeploy, and watch for drain within ten minutes. The workers authenticate to the broker with a credential set on the next line of the env file.

env line for tagaf-yahif: LEDGER_TOKEN29=a7e22fd0ee7d43436e62c1c3439fb